Even better with the open is to use the three parameter variant and lexical file handles:
which makes the open mode explicit (and avoids a potential injection attack), and gives all the strictly goodness advantages from using the lexical file handle. Oh, and don't interpolate a single variable ("$loc") - there is no need and clutters the code.
